Applications

Pyrogallol is widely utilized in research focused on:

  • Antioxidant Applications: Its strong antioxidant properties make it valuable in food preservation and cosmetic formulations, helping to prevent oxidative damage.
  • Photography: Used as a developing agent in black and white photography, it enhances image contrast and clarity, making it essential for photographers seeking high-quality results.
  • Analytical Chemistry: Employed in various titration methods, particularly for determining the concentration of certain metal ions, it provides accurate and reliable results in laboratory settings.
  • Pharmaceuticals: Acts as a precursor in the synthesis of various pharmaceutical compounds, contributing to the development of new medications and treatments.
  • Biochemistry: Utilized in the study of enzyme kinetics and metabolic pathways, it aids researchers in understanding biological processes and developing new biotechnological applications.
